xrealm_non_transitive not trust_non_transitive
Kerberos does not imply trust in the existence of a cross-realm key. Trust is implied when a foreign principal is placed on an ACL: the remote realm is trusted to authenticate that principal and is trusted not to confuse one principal with another. Keep terminology consistent. git-svn-id: svn://anonsvn.mit.edu/krb5/trunk@21693 dc483132-0cff-0310-8789-dd5450dbe970
